Austin Bicknell
Austin Bicknell - Private |
|
Austin enlisted in 1861, served as a private travel through Mississippi and Arkansas. He was with Grant at Vicksburg: was captured shortly after the fall of Vicksburg and held prisoner for six months in Louisiana and Texas; made three attempts to escape and the last time was successful in getting back to his command. Austin was mustered out in New Orleans.

Benjamin Snow Jumper
Benjamin Snow Jumper - Private |
|
My GG Grand Uncle
Benjamin Snow Jumper served in the Civil War under his father, Alden Haden Jumper. While delivering mail, he and his companion were accosted by rebels and Benjamin was shot in the knee. The doctors recommended amputation, but Benjamin refused and walked with a severe limp thereafter. After the war, he moved to St. Louis, Missouri where he would later die of gangrene and complications resulting from the bullet in his knee.

Isaac D. Robbins
Isaac D. Robbins - Private |
|
Isaac D. Robbins, born in Manchester ,Dearborn County, Indiana on March 7,1843. Died in November of 1909 buried at Cedar Hedge Cem. in Rising Sun, Ohio County, Indiana. Fought at the battle of Prarie Grove, Ark. Dec.7,1862, Siege of Vicksburg, Captured at Morganza,La. during the battle of Stirlings Plantation on Sept.29, 1863. P.O.W. at Camp Ford, Confederate Prison in Tyler ,Texas. 2nd Enlistment with the 146 Indiana Infantry Company G. recieved Sergeants rank in March of 1865. Mustered out in September of 1865. 1st wife: Hester Ann Neal of Rising Sun, Indiana. Children: Priscilla Ann. John Neal. Montraville G., and Mabel E. 2nd Wife: Florence G. True, one child: Richard Marion. Isaac D. Robbins was a member of the G.A.R. Col.Platter Post #82 out of Aurora, Indiana

Alden Haden Jumper
Alden Haden Jumper - Major |
|
My 3G Grandfather.
Enlisted as Captain. Commanded Co K at Prairie Grove.
Selected by Gen FJ Herron to command XIII Corps' Engineering Corps at Vicksburg, through the Rio Grande Expedition.
Promoted to Major. Breveted Lt Colonel.
Engagements: Prairie Grove, Siege of Vicksburg, Brownsville TX, Provost Marshall Plaquemines Parish LA, Provost Marshall Columbus Miss, Fort Blakeley.
